Output 680ae5143e4bb3d6eaefdc016ea91a5e5239e9a8febefceb3b5df0e5cb519da4:3

value
14940000
script pubkey
OP_0 OP_PUSHBYTES_20 69b04071d24e14e1bf180e94559adbbaf3034131
address
bc1qdxcyquwjfc2wr0ccp629txkmhtesxsf3gfcfa5
transaction
680ae5143e4bb3d6eaefdc016ea91a5e5239e9a8febefceb3b5df0e5cb519da4
confirmations
193561
spent
true